SUMMARY: The U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) is announcing the
availability of the latest version of NRC Form 3, ``Notice to
Employees.'' The NRC Form 3 describes certain responsibilities and
rights of employers and employees who engage in NRC-regulated
activities, including how employees can report violations or other
safety concerns directly to the NRC. Licensees are required by law to
post the form at prominent locations at the workplace to permit workers
to view it easily.
DATES: The revised form is available as of December 20, 2022.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: Section 19.11(e)(1) of title 10 of the Code
of Federal Regulations (10 CFR), states that licensees shall
prominently post the most recent version of NRC Form 3, ``Notice to
Employees'' within 30 days of receiving the revised NRC Form 3 from the
Commission. In a 1997 rulemaking, 10 CFR 19.11 (62 FR 48165) was
amended to incorporate a reference to the latest version of NRC Form 3.
This eliminated the need to revise the CFR whenever NRC Form 3 is
changed, which had been the previous practice. The final rule published
on September 15, 1997 (62 FR 48165) indicated that the NRC would inform
licensees of future changes to NRC Form 3 by an administrative letter
and, in addition, the availability of any new versions would be noticed
in the Federal Register. Administrative letters were a type of generic
communication issued to inform addressees of specific regulatory or
administrative information but were discontinued in September 1999. As
such, in lieu of an administrative letter, this revision and future
revisions will be publicized through an alternative electronic means
(e.g., website notice, social networking service, etc.) to alert all
licensees of the new revisions, as well as in the Federal Register.
A new version of NRC Form 3 was issued in November 2022, to make a
correction to Region I's mailing address and add an email address for
submitting concerns. To view the current version of NRC Form 3 (11-
2022), please go to https://www.nrc.gov/reading-rm/doc-collections/forms/index.html. A Spanish language version of the form (NRC Form 3A)
can also be found on the same site.
